I'd like to use VR to show history. In my opinion, it is a great tool. I just thought about it two years ago, when I lived in Tarnów. From this town on June 14, 1940, departed the first transport to the German concentration camp Auschwitz. I wanted to commemorate it. So I took a few shots and combined them with archival photos.

STATION. The first photo shows the station. About 500 meters from here there is a railroad ramp of which 14th of June 1940, departed the first transport to the German concentration camp Auschwitz. The station is devastated because 4 days before the start of the WW2, a German agent made a bomb attack. 20 people in the waiting hall and restaurant were killed, and 35 were injured.

TOWN. Second photograph shows town before the war. We can see Krakowska Street, and some air defense exercises.

MARCH. The last one shows the first transport of 728 Poles to the German concentration camp Auschwitz. The prisoners were moved from railroad ramp to train wagons. On the same day, this transport arrived at the camp.
